The Nike Worldwide Headquarters is the global headquarters for Nike, Inc., located in an unincorporated area of Washington County near Beaverton, Oregon, in the United States. The campus has more than 75 buildings on 286 acres, as of 2024. Visa mer The Joe Paterno Center opened in 1992. The Tiger Woods Conference Center, dedicated in 2001, has a statue of Tiger Woods. The C. Vivian Stringer Child Development Center was dedicated in 2008. The campus … Visa mer The campus was closed temporarily for deep cleaning during the COVID-19 pandemic. Drake used the campus for the music video for "Laugh Now Cry Later" in 2024.
